public final HintNode hintClause() throws RecognitionException { HintNode ret = null; Token c=null; try { // PhoenixSQL.g:833:5: (c= ML_HINT ) // PhoenixSQL.g:833:8: c= ML_HINT { c=(Token)match(input,ML_HINT,FOLLOW_ML_HINT_in_hintClause5454); if (state.failed) return ret; if ( state.backtracking==0 ) { ret = factory.hint(c.getText()); } } } catch (RecognitionException re) { throw re; } finally { // do for sure before leaving } return ret; } // $ANTLR end "hintClause"
outerWhere = FACTORY.and(Lists.newArrayList(outerWhere, extractedCondition)); HintNode hint = HintNode.combine(HintNode.subtract(indexSelect.getHint(), new Hint[] {Hint.INDEX, Hint.NO_CHILD_PARENT_JOIN_OPTIMIZATION}), FACTORY.hint("NO_INDEX")); SelectStatement query = FACTORY.select(dataSelect, hint, outerWhere); ColumnResolver queryResolver = FromCompiler.getResolverForQuery(query, statement.getConnection());
public final HintNode hintClause() throws RecognitionException { HintNode ret = null; Token c=null; try { // PhoenixSQL.g:833:5: (c= ML_HINT ) // PhoenixSQL.g:833:8: c= ML_HINT { c=(Token)match(input,ML_HINT,FOLLOW_ML_HINT_in_hintClause5454); if (state.failed) return ret; if ( state.backtracking==0 ) { ret = factory.hint(c.getText()); } } } catch (RecognitionException re) { throw re; } finally { // do for sure before leaving } return ret; } // $ANTLR end "hintClause"
public final HintNode hintClause() throws RecognitionException { HintNode ret = null; Token c=null; try { // PhoenixSQL.g:833:5: (c= ML_HINT ) // PhoenixSQL.g:833:8: c= ML_HINT { c=(Token)match(input,ML_HINT,FOLLOW_ML_HINT_in_hintClause5454); if (state.failed) return ret; if ( state.backtracking==0 ) { ret = factory.hint(c.getText()); } } } catch (RecognitionException re) { throw re; } finally { // do for sure before leaving } return ret; } // $ANTLR end "hintClause"
outerWhere = FACTORY.and(Lists.newArrayList(outerWhere, extractedCondition)); HintNode hint = HintNode.combine(HintNode.subtract(indexSelect.getHint(), new Hint[] {Hint.INDEX, Hint.NO_CHILD_PARENT_JOIN_OPTIMIZATION}), FACTORY.hint("NO_INDEX")); SelectStatement query = FACTORY.select(dataSelect, hint, outerWhere); ColumnResolver queryResolver = FromCompiler.getResolverForQuery(query, statement.getConnection());
outerWhere = FACTORY.and(Lists.newArrayList(outerWhere, extractedCondition)); HintNode hint = HintNode.combine(HintNode.subtract(indexSelect.getHint(), new Hint[] {Hint.INDEX, Hint.NO_CHILD_PARENT_JOIN_OPTIMIZATION}), FACTORY.hint("NO_INDEX")); SelectStatement query = FACTORY.select(dataSelect, hint, outerWhere); ColumnResolver queryResolver = FromCompiler.getResolverForQuery(query, statement.getConnection());